Old Powder House

Old Powder House


Somerville, Massachusetts (MA), US
The Old Powder House was constructed in 1703-1704 for use as a windmill. In 1747 it was sold to the colonial government for use as a gun powder magazine.

On September 1, 1774 the governor of Massachusetts ordered his British troops to remove gunpowder from the magazine causing the Powder Alarm. Thousands of Patriots streamed into the Boston area fearing war was at hand.
